Boeing Commercial Airplanes is seeking an Experienced Flight Operations Fleet Support Engineer to join our Flight Operations – Customer Support team in Seal Beach,California .


The successful candidate is a qualified and highly motivated individual who will support safe, efficient, and compliant flight operations of the Global Boeing fleet. As part of the Flight Operations – Customer Support team you will manage complex work in a fast paced and multifaceted environment and have the opportunity to work with both internal and external stakeholders to deliver world class support to our airline customers and the flying public.


Position Responsibilities:


+ Respond to customer inquiries on subjects including Master Minimum Equipment List (MMEL) and Dispatch Deviation Guide (DDG), Flight Crew Procedures (FCOM/QRH, FCTM), and ferry flight requests.

+ Provide on and off hours support to Boeing’s 24-hour Operations Center for ferry flight requests and other time-critical customer inquiries related to flight operations.

+ Use resourcefulness to conduct fast-paced, high-level research into customer inquiries.

+ Coordinate with and integrate engineering teams and technical pilots to develop detailed responses.

+ Document work with good technical details so that others can use this information to efficiently develop similar future customer responses.

+ Continually champion improvements to technologies, tools, and processes to enhance technological readiness and reduce cycle time and cost.

+ Assist in training others in work processes and work products.
